  1. I had a similar situation. I'm on my daughter's ATT with my own phone number but the bill was in her name.

    1. My number on the phone records matched the number I put on my petition.

    2. My daughter added me as someone authorized to talk to ATT about the account. She wrote a letter for me explaining she is the primary account holder and my phone is on het plan.

    3. I explained to ATT the situation and they added my name next to my phone number on the bill and I took a screenshot of it. From online.

  4. Besides the jacket it looks like it does not meet the specifics, like the measurement from chin to top of photo has to be a certain measurement, pic 2"x2" (I think) and a few other measurements. These specifics are listed on uscis site if you search passport. They have examples of right and wrong and the specifications.
